Nehru jacket
noun
Definitions of Nehru jacket noun
- Countable
a close-fitting, short to medium-length coat, sometimes sleeveless, featuring a mandarin collar and buttoned front, traditionally worn by men in South Asia
He greeted us warmly, sporting his Nehru jacket.
The service staff were wearing stylish black Nehru jackets.
Many men wore brightly coloured Nehru jackets at the Indian wedding.